So what is an essay? Essentially, it is a piece of writing that expresses a specific point, opinion, or argument. Essays can span a variety of topics and a range of lengths, though most essays range in length from two to ten pages. Essays begin with an introduction, which explains the topic and sets the stage for the rest of the essay. Then, the body paragraphs present the argument in support of this topic, each paragraph focusing on its own individual point. Finally, the conclusion brings the essay to an appropriate close, summarizing the argument and providing a resolution.

1. The Impact of Social Media on Mental Health: Social media has become a huge part of our lives, both for the good and for the bad. This essay would explore the impact of social media on mental health, looking at both its positive and negative effects.
2. Exploring the Connection Between Music and Emotion: Music has been used as a tool to affect our emotions since the beginning of time, but what is the science behind this phenomenon? This essay could look at the various research that exists discussing this connection.
3. The Benefits of Gardening: Gardening has been shown to reduce stress, encourage physical activity, and foster a connection to nature. This essay could explore the various benefits of gardening, both on an individual and a global scale.
4. The Rise and Fall of the Soviet Union: The rise and fall of the Soviet Union was one of the most influential events of the twentieth century and left a lasting impact on international relations. This essay could explore the various events leading up to the collapse and its aftermath.
5. The Future of Conservation and Sustainability: Our planet is in a state of crisis, and it is now more important than ever to look to the future for sustainable solutions. This essay could explore the various options for the future of conservation and sustainability.
